Mercedes-Benz R-Class Vehicle History Risk Factors

Mercedes-Benz vehicles are sophisticated and expensive to maintain, and the used market includes a wide range of cars from meticulous single-owner buyers to high-mileage examples that have been through multiple owners and deferred maintenance. A Bumper history check on a used Mercedes addresses several high-frequency concerns.

Balance shaft and timing chain failures on M272/M273 V6 and V8 engines (2005–2011 C, E, S, ML, GL Class). Mercedes’ M272 V6 and M273 V8 engines had a documented balance shaft gear wear issue that, if left unaddressed, could cause catastrophic engine failure. Repair costs can exceed $5,000. Service records showing balance shaft replacement or inspection are critical on any Mercedes from this engine generation.

Air suspension failures on E, S, and GL Class. Mercedes’ AIRMATIC air suspension — standard on S-Class and optional on several other models — is expensive to repair when components fail ($1,500–$3,000 per corner). A sagging ride height in photos or listing descriptions is a warning sign that air suspension work is pending.

Transmission conductor plate issues on 7G-Tronic (722.9). Mercedes’ seven-speed automatic had a documented conductor plate failure mode that causes erratic shifting and transmission fault codes. Replacement conductor plates are a known maintenance item on high-mileage examples.

Salvage and rebuilt title AMG and S-Class vehicles. High-value Mercedes models — particularly AMG variants and S-Class sedans — are disproportionately represented in salvage title databases due to their high replacement values. Verify title history carefully on any Mercedes priced significantly below market value.

How to decode a Mercedes-Benz R-Class VIN

Characters 1-3 of a Mercedes-Benz R-Class VIN

World Manufacturer Identifier (WMI) codes are a unique sequence of three letters or numbers assigned to car manufacturers to identify the origin of their vehicles. In the case of the Mercedes-Benz R-Class, the WMI is 4JG, which indicates that the vehicle was manufactured by Mercedes-Benz of North America, Inc. based in Montvale, New Jersey, United States. This code is part of the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and specifies that the vehicle is a Multipurpose Passenger Vehicle (MPV), covering model years from 2006 to 2012. The inclusion of a WMI in a vehicle’s VIN ensures that each vehicle can be globally recognized and traced back to its manufacturer.

Characters 4-8 are the Vehicle Descriptor Section (VDS) of a Mercedes-Benz R-Class VIN

These characters correspond to components like:

  • Engine type
  • Transmission
  • Model or trim
  • Body style
  • Gross vehicle weight range

Mercedes-Benz uses a structured VDS encoding system that reflects its vehicle class hierarchy — C-Class, E-Class, S-Class, GLE, GLC, and others each have distinct VDS patterns that encode body style, engine variant, and trim configuration. The engine character within the VDS is particularly meaningful on Mercedes vehicles, where the same model nameplate can house dramatically different powertrains — a C300 may have a 2.0L turbocharged four-cylinder while a C43 AMG has a biturbo V6 — with correspondingly different maintenance costs and reliability profiles. For AMG models, the VDS encodes performance variant designation separately from the base model, making it possible to confirm authenticity before a pre-purchase inspection.

Auto manufacturers have some discretion to decide how they want to code this section, but its contents and decoded results are generally consistent.

Character 9 is the “check digit” in a Mercedes-Benz R-Class VIN.

Based on a formula developed by the US Department of Transportation, it helps reduce fraud by ensuring the validity of the VIN.

10th Character in the Mercedes-Benz R-Class VIN — Year Code

Year Code Year
C 2012 Mercedes-Benz R-Class
B 2011 Mercedes-Benz R-Class
A 2010 Mercedes-Benz R-Class
9 2009 Mercedes-Benz R-Class
8 2008 Mercedes-Benz R-Class
7 2007 Mercedes-Benz R-Class
6 2006 Mercedes-Benz R-Class

VIN Characters 12 - 17 of a Mercedes-Benz R-Class

The final 6 characters in a Mercedes-Benz R-Class’s 17-digit VIN are its serial number, which will be unique to every vehicle.

How to find a Mercedes-Benz R-Class’s VIN?

Locating the VIN number on your Mercedes-Benz R-Class is key for identification. Here’s how to find it:

  1. Inspect the dashboard on the driver’s side of the Mercedes-Benz R-Class, where the VIN can often be seen through the windshield.
  2. Look at the door frame or door post of the driver’s side door, as there’s usually a sticker or plate with the VIN when the door is open.
  3. Check the engine block of your Mercedes-Benz R-Class, as the VIN is often stamped onto the engine itself.
  4. Review insurance or registration documents related to your Mercedes-Benz R-Class, as these will always list the VIN.
  5. Examine the rear wheel well; peek under the vehicle’s rear fender on the driver’s side to spot the VIN plate on some models.
  6. Search for the VIN on the vehicle’s firewall, located in the engine compartment.
